Grasse and Cannes
The first day we left for
Grasse, the city of perfumes. Along the way they encounter signs to visit the many perfume factories, but we went in the most ancient and famous: Fragonard. Definitely worth a visit for free tours in Italian and of course the final step from the store where you can buy at better prices than in stores, is that so many little thoughts scented perfumes that we got for Christmas presents. From soaps of various shapes and various perfumes, bubble bath, scented creams ... there is something for every taste and budget.
The spin around the country, the shops and narrow streets and old, is unfortunately ended with the rain and after lunch we left for
Cannes.
Canes at Christmas is like many other towns, and adorned with a beautiful Christmas market, not to make the slightest envy those of Tyrol and Trentino. Nice
The old town is charming, full of shops of all types of food items is different, there are streets with antique shops and art shops and squares with stalls of fresh fish and seagulls waiting to get a little 'food.
Since we are at Christmas, in the square that links the old city to a new one here too we find the market with stalls, trees "snow" and ice rink. Addition, a small amusement park allows us to see the whole
Nice blue sea, from the Ferris wheel.
Walking in the old town you arrive in the Cours Saleya, where the flower market and fruit, is the host with its colors and scents. From there it is on the most famous street of
Nice "worldly" La Promenade des Ingles. The promenade, the Hotel Negresco, the blue chairs on the waterfront ... all as in the past.
After a sumptuous lunch in an outdoor restaurant (and we are in December!) Along the Promenade, we are heading for the new part for a while 'shopping in a mega shopping mall, busy in time of presents and still stocked.

Eze
For the last day we reserved on the way back, visiting the medieval village of
Eze. Perched on a mountain, is a real gem that deserves a visit at all. From here the view is beautiful and seems to be on top of the world.
